Ina Garten Mushroom Farro Soup Recipe

Try this Ina Garten Mushroom Farro Soup Recipe. It is the best way to feel full and happy.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 1 hour
Course Main Course
Cuisine American
Servings 6
Calories 280 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up of pearled farro.
  • 1 pound of cremini mushrooms sliced.
  • 2 tablespoons of extra virgin olive oil.
  • 2 tablespoons of unsalted butter.
  • 1 large yellow onion chopped.
  • 2 stalks of celery diced.
  • 2 carrots peeled and diced.
  • 6 cups of beef or vegetable broth.
  • 1 teaspoon of fresh thyme leaves.
  • 1/2 cup of dry white wine optional.
  • Salt and black pepper to taste.

Instructions
 

Sauté the Veggies

  • Heat oil and butter in the large pot. Cook onions, carrots, and celery until soft.

Brown the Mushrooms

  • Add the sliced mushrooms to the pot. Cook until they turn dark and very juicy.

Add the Herbs

  • Stir in the fresh thyme, salt, and pepper. This adds a great earthy smell.

Deglaze the Pan

  • Pour in the white wine if you use it. Use a spoon to scrape the bottom.

Add the Farro

  • Pour the dry farro into the pot. Stir it for one minute with the vegetables.

Pour the Broth

  • Add the 6 cups of broth to the pot. Bring the liquid to a soft boil.

Simmer the Soup

  • Turn the heat to low. Cover and cook for 30 to 40 minutes.

Check the Grains

  • The farro should be soft but a bit chewy. Serve the soup in big warm bowls.

Notes

  • Use pearled farro. It cooks much faster than the whole grain version.
  • Don't crowd mushrooms. Give them space in the pot to brown well.
  • Use fresh thyme. The fresh herb adds a much better flavor profile.
  • Add a splash of cream. A little heavy cream makes it very rich.
  • Store it well. This soup tastes even better the next day.
  • Check the liquid. Farro soaks up broth, so add more if needed.
